Files
velero/pkg
Tiger Kaovilai 61bf2ef777 feat: Enhance BackupStorageLocation with Secret-based CA certificate support
- Introduced `CACertRef` field in `ObjectStorageLocation` to reference a Secret containing the CA certificate, replacing the deprecated `CACert` field.
- Implemented validation logic to ensure mutual exclusivity between `CACert` and `CACertRef`.
- Updated BSL controller and repository provider to handle the new certificate resolution logic.
- Enhanced CLI to support automatic certificate discovery from BSL configurations.
- Added unit and integration tests to validate new functionality and ensure backward compatibility.
- Documented migration strategy for users transitioning from inline certificates to Secret-based management.

Signed-off-by: Tiger Kaovilai <tkaovila@redhat.com>
2025-12-12 21:07:37 +07:00
..
2025-12-02 16:39:10 -05:00
2025-07-22 15:56:04 +08:00
2025-10-28 14:43:51 +08:00
2023-04-16 12:49:55 -04:00
2025-11-26 14:16:42 +08:00
2025-11-26 14:16:42 +08:00
2025-12-02 12:28:03 -05:00
2025-10-29 15:05:52 +08:00
2025-12-02 12:28:03 -05:00